DIY Pillows-Rx for Style ADD – Decor It Yourself



Do you ever get overwhelmed with how many beautiful things are out there? Do you want to be able to alter your home’s aesthetic with your mood or the season? A great solution for this is making your own pillows. This week we make petal pillows in a lush, feminine fabric and head over to see a New York nest with a view from the top.
